Food, drink and tobacco process operatives vs Protective service associate professionals n.e.c. Salary (2025)

How do Food, drink and tobacco process operatives and Protective service associate professionals n.e.c. sal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.

Protective service associate professionals n.e.c. earns £12,617 more per year (44% higher)
vs

Detailed Comparison

MetricFood, drink and tobacco process operativesProtective service associate professionals n.e.c.Difference
Median Annual£28,647£41,264-£12,617
Mean Annual£29,602£44,964-£15,362
Monthly£2,387£3,439-£1,052
Weekly£551£794-£243
Hourly£13.77£19.84-£6.07

Salary Range Comparison

PercentileFood, drink and tobacco process operativesProtective service associate professionals n.e.c.
10th (Entry)£18,174£24,326
25th£24,514£31,819
50th (Median)£28,647£41,264
75th£34,736£51,903
